
01
如下表:表1中有海量信息,表二中数据在表一中都找得到,那么如何在表一中快熟标出表二要查找的大量信息呢?
02
可以将表二中要查找“准考证号”(也可以是其他项,最好选择标志行的一列,就是一般情况几乎不可能出现重名的一列为宜)的信息复制到表一A列——鼠标点击表一“J2”单元格:在单元格里输入函数=IF(COUNTIF(A:A,B1)>0,"重复","不重")
——点击“Enter”键。
03
COUNTIF(range,criteria)函数含义:=countif(范围,条件) 函数的第一个参数是范围,第二个参数是条件。用来统计满足条件的数量。COUNTIF(A:A,B1):“A:A”表示在A列找B1单元格字符的数量,=IF(COUNTIF(A:A,B1)>0,"重复","不重")表示如果B1单元格字符在A列存在,则满足条件的字符数量大于0为“真”,返回IF函数第二项,则在单元格中输入“重复”,否则输入"不重"。
04
将鼠标箭头放在单元格右下角待鼠标箭头变成实心十字架时向下拖动鼠标,就能复制单元格中函数,这样就将A列单元格中出现的内容都标记出来了。
D列为3的对应行F列数据,有两种简单的公式,一是当多个满足条件的去第一个结果用VLOOKUP,公式为:
=VLOOKUP(3, D:F, 3, 0)
二是当有多个满足条件的情况是,把这些行F列的结果加起来,使用SUMIF,公式为:
=SUMIF(D:D, 3, F:F)
直接用公式:
找到最小值:
min("单元格区域"),如下:
获取这个时间左侧的单元,这个采用match函数获取所在的行数(列是已知的)
由于是要获取左侧的单元格,也就是1单元,所以需要采用index函数来偏移获取内容,直接修改一下上面的函数即可,最终结果如下:
公式拼接在一起就是如下的效果(INDEX(D6:D8,MATCH(MIN(E6:E8),E6:E8,0)))
可将“表格甲”,“表格乙”等没有任何规律的工作表名在总表的某一列录入,比如录入到D2:D200
A1输入 =INDIRECT(D2&"!C7") 公式下拉即可
您好,你的问题,我之前好像也遇到过,以下是我原来的解决思路和方法,希望能帮助到你,若有错误,还望见谅!展开全部
这个查找过程分两步走:
1、找出这列中有相同内容的记录。代码如下:
select
列名
from
表名
group
by
列名
having
count(列名)
>
1
2、把这些有相同内容的记录,查出来。代码如下:
select
列名
from
表名
where
列名
in
(select
列名
from
表名
group
by
列名
having
count(列名)
>
1)
这些我已经调试过了非常感谢您的耐心观看,如有帮助请采纳,祝生活愉快!谢谢!
1、首先明确需求,表一中只有名字,缺少性别。
2、表二中有姓名和性别信息。此时要表一的第二列要获取表二的第二列信息。
3、将光标放在表一的B2单元格。
4、点击B2列右下角的十字,并向下拖至B6列。
5、现在对应的数据就引用过来了。
以上就是关于excel 如何实现遍历列并获取对应另一列的数据全部的内容,包括:excel 如何实现遍历列并获取对应另一列的数据、请问XLS表格里,有三列数据,通过其中一列怎样取值、如何在一个EXCEL表格里自动获取其他很多个EXCEL表格特定行列的数据等相关内容解答,如果想了解更多相关内容,可以关注我们,你们的支持是我们更新的动力!
欢迎分享,转载请注明来源:内存溢出
微信扫一扫
支付宝扫一扫
评论列表(0条)